Usually a wide receiver who lines up behind the line of scrimmage, a slot receiver can be an important player on a football team, and they have been becoming more popular in professional games as well. They’re often shorter and faster than traditional wide receivers, but they’re also able to stretch the defense vertically on passing plays.

How They Work

Slot receivers are a key part of a football team’s offensive game plan, and they’re sometimes used on running plays as well. On these runs, they’re called into pre-snap motion by the quarterback, which gives them a full head of steam before the ball is actually handed off to them. This allows them to get to the outside of the field before any defensive tackles have a chance to block them.

They’re also an important part of the passing game, and they can be used on routes that correspond with the other receivers on the field. This can give the offense a boost in their passing game, especially on short routes that need to be caught and run quickly, such as slants and sweeps.
